Show full item recordAbstract
The aim of this study is to reveal to what extent nine types of intelligence
constituting an intelligent school and the dimensions of each type of intelligence
exist in a secondary school. The model of the research is case study which is a
basic form of the qualitative research. In this research, of purposeful sampling
strategies, criterion sampling and confirming and disconfirming case sampling
were used. The sampling of the research were the teachers and administrators of
Şehit Yunus Baykal secondary school in Odunpazarı, Eskişehir that attained
important achievements of the first in Odunpazarı and of the second in the
province of Eskişehir in the TEOG examinations in 2014-2015 and 2016-2017
academic years. Interview is the basic data collection method used in this
research. At the same time, observation and document analysis data collection
methods were implemented for data triangulation. For analysis of research data,
constant comparative method was used. In this study, open coding was used to
create a category or theme for data sets and axial coding or analytical coding was
also implemented to combine the categories developed during the open coding
process or grouping open codes. According to the findings derived from the data
obtained from participating teachers and senior managers in the school which is
the subject of study, the presence of ethical, spiritual, contextual, emotional,
collegial, reflective, and systemic intelligence was in moderate level while
operational and pedagogical intelligence was in low level. Futhermore, in
accordance with the themes or findings derived from the data analysis process,
nine basic principles and thirty-six complementary principles forming an intelligent
school are described in this study.
